# Setup the project and settings
project(raylib)
include(GNUInstallDirs)
set(PROJECT_VERSION 1.9.7)
set(API_VERSION 1)
set(RAYLIB raylib) # Name of the generated library
include("CMakeOptions.txt")
configure_file(config.h.in ${CMAKE_BINARY_DIR}/cmake/config.h)
include_directories(${CMAKE_BINARY_DIR})
include("../utils.cmake")
# Get the sources together
file(GLOB raylib_sources *.c)
if(glfw3_FOUND)
list(REMOVE_ITEM raylib_sources ${CMAKE_CURRENT_SOURCE_DIR}/rglfw.c)
else()
include_directories(external/glfw/include)
endif()
if(USE_AUDIO)
file(GLOB stb_vorbis external/stb_vorbis.c)
file(GLOB mini_al external/mini_al.c ${stb_vorbis})
set(sources ${raylib_sources} ${mini_al})
else()
set(INCLUDE_AUDIO_MODULE 0)
list(REMOVE_ITEM raylib_sources ${CMAKE_CURRENT_SOURCE_DIR}/audio.c)
set(sources ${raylib_sources})
endif()
### Config options ###
# Translate the config options to what raylib wants
if(${PLATFORM} MATCHES "Desktop")
set(PLATFORM "PLATFORM_DESKTOP")
# OpenGL version
if (${OPENGL_VERSION} MATCHES "3.3")
set(GRAPHICS "GRAPHICS_API_OPENGL_33")
elseif (${OPENGL_VERSION} MATCHES "2.1")
set(GRAPHICS "GRAPHICS_API_OPENGL_21")
elseif (${OPENGL_VERSION} MATCHES "1.1")
set(GRAPHICS "GRAPHICS_API_OPENGL_11")
elseif (${OPENGL_VERSION} MATCHES "ES 2.0")
set(GRAPHICS "GRAPHICS_API_OPENGL_ES2")
endif()
# Need to force OpenGL 3.3 on OS X
# See: https://github.com/raysan5/raylib/issues/341
if(APPLE)
set(GRAPHICS "GRAPHICS_API_OPENGL_33")
set_source_files_properties(rglfw.c PROPERTIES COMPILE_FLAGS "-x objective-c")
link_libraries("${LIBS_PRIVATE}")
elseif(WIN32)
add_definitions(-D_CRT_SECURE_NO_WARNINGS)
endif()
elseif(${PLATFORM} MATCHES "Web")
set(PLATFORM "PLATFORM_WEB")
set(GRAPHICS "GRAPHICS_API_OPENGL_ES2")
# Need to use `emcc`
set(CMAKE_C_COMPILER "emcc")
set(CMAKE_CXX_COMPILER "em++")
# Change the name of the output library
set(RAYLIB "libraylib.bc")
elseif(${PLATFORM} MATCHES "Android")
set(PLATFORM "PLATFORM_ANDROID")
set(GRAPHICS "GRAPHICS_API_OPENGL_ES2")
elseif(${PLATFORM} MATCHES "Raspberry Pi")
set(PLATFORM "PLATFORM_RPI")
set(GRAPHICS "GRAPHICS_API_OPENGL_ES2")
endif()
if(MACOS_FATLIB)
if (CMAKE_OSX_ARCHITECTURES)
message(FATAL_ERROR "User supplied -DCMAKE_OSX_ARCHITECTURES overrides -DMACOS_FATLIB=ON")
else()
SET(CMAKE_OSX_ARCHITECTURES "x86_64;i386")
endif()
endif()
# Which platform?
if(${PLATFORM} MATCHES "PLATFORM_DESKTOP")
if(${SHARED})
add_library(${RAYLIB}_shared SHARED ${sources})
target_compile_definitions(${RAYLIB}_shared
PUBLIC ${PLATFORM}
PUBLIC ${GRAPHICS}
)
set_property(TARGET ${RAYLIB}_shared PROPERTY POSITION_INDEPENDENT_CODE ON)
set(CMAKE_INSTALL_RPATH "${CMAKE_INSTALL_LIBDIR}")
set(CMAKE_INSTALL_RPATH_USE_LINK_PATH TRUE)
set(CMAKE_MACOSX_RPATH ON)
target_link_libraries(${RAYLIB}_shared ${LIBS_PRIVATE})
set_target_properties(${RAYLIB}_shared PROPERTIES
VERSION ${PROJECT_VERSION}
SOVERSION ${API_VERSION}
PUBLIC_HEADER "raylib.h"
)
if(WIN32)
install(
TARGETS ${RAYLIB}_shared
RUNTIME DESTINATION lib
PUBLIC_HEADER DESTINATION include
)
else() # Keep lib*.(a|dll) name, but avoid *.lib files overwriting each other on Windows
set_target_properties(${RAYLIB}_shared PROPERTIES OUTPUT_NAME ${RAYLIB})
install(
TARGETS ${RAYLIB}_shared
LIBRARY DESTINATION "${CMAKE_INSTALL_LIBDIR}"
PUBLIC_HEADER DESTINATION "${CMAKE_INSTALL_INCLUDEDIR}"
)
endif()
endif(${SHARED})
if(${STATIC})
add_library(${RAYLIB} STATIC ${sources})
target_compile_definitions(${RAYLIB}
PUBLIC ${PLATFORM}
PUBLIC ${GRAPHICS}
)
set(PKG_CONFIG_LIBS_PRIVATE ${__PKG_CONFIG_LIBS_PRIVATE})
if (WITH_PIC)
set_property(TARGET ${RAYLIB} PROPERTY POSITION_INDEPENDENT_CODE ON)
endif()
set_target_properties(${RAYLIB} PROPERTIES PUBLIC_HEADER "raylib.h")
install(TARGETS ${RAYLIB}
ARCHIVE DESTINATION "${CMAKE_INSTALL_LIBDIR}"
PUBLIC_HEADER DESTINATION "${CMAKE_INSTALL_INCLUDEDIR}"
)
endif(${STATIC})
configure_file(../raylib.pc.in raylib.pc @ONLY)
install(FILES ${CMAKE_BINARY_DIR}/release/raylib.pc DESTINATION "${CMAKE_INSTALL_LIBDIR}/pkgconfig")
# Copy the header files to the build directory
file(COPY "raylib.h" DESTINATION ".")
file(COPY "rlgl.h" DESTINATION ".")
file(COPY "physac.h" DESTINATION ".")
file(COPY "raymath.h" DESTINATION ".")
file(COPY "audio.h" DESTINATION ".")
elseif(${PLATFORM} MATCHES "PLATFORM_WEB")
# For the web.
add_executable(${RAYLIB} ${sources})
endif()
# Print the flags for the user
message(STATUS "Compiling with the flags:")
message(STATUS " PLATFORM=" ${PLATFORM})
message(STATUS " GRAPHICS=" ${GRAPHICS})
# Packaging
SET(CPACK_PACKAGE_NAME "raylib")
SET(CPACK_PACKAGE_DESCRIPTION_SUMMARY "Simple and easy-to-use library to learn videogames programming")
SET(CPACK_PACKAGE_VERSION "${PROJECT_VERSION}")
SET(CPACK_PACKAGE_VERSION_MAJOR "${PROJECT_VERSION_MAJOR}")
SET(CPACK_PACKAGE_VERSION_MINOR "${PROJECT_VERSION_MINOR}")
SET(CPACK_PACKAGE_VERSION_PATCH "${PROJECT_VERSION_PATCH}")
SET(CPACK_PACKAGE_DESCRIPTION_FILE "${PROJECT_SOURCE_DIR}/../README.md")
SET(CPACK_RESOURCE_FILE_WELCOME "${PROJECT_SOURCE_DIR}/../README.md")
SET(CPACK_RESOURCE_FILE_LICENSE "${PROJECT_SOURCE_DIR}/../LICENSE.md")
SET(CPACK_PACKAGE_FILE_NAME "raylib-${PROJECT_VERSION}$ENV{RAYLIB_PACKAGE_SUFFIX}")
SET(CPACK_GENERATOR "ZIP;TGZ") # Remove this, if you want the NSIS installer on Windows
include(CPack)
